Output 34a7fe788dd0ffce0d4fc5993b3e2d7aa3114e6cef517595fc50bcf41fcd15c5:2

value
2584277
script pubkey
OP_0 OP_PUSHBYTES_20 56a6dfea80ed2155e364c5519510f2867499a88e
address
bc1q26ndl65qa5s4tcmyc4ge2y8jse6fn2ywvkt0jz
transaction
34a7fe788dd0ffce0d4fc5993b3e2d7aa3114e6cef517595fc50bcf41fcd15c5
confirmations
24802
spent
true